PER CURIAM:
Plaintiffs, five homeless individuals who have been diagnosed with clinical symptomatic Human Immunodeficiency Virus ("HIV") or Aquired Immune Deficiency Syndrome ("AIDS"), brought suit on behalf of themselves and a putative class alleging that various officials of the City of New York have failed to provide them with emergency housing that accommodates their disability, as required by Section 504 of the Rehabilitation Act of 1973, 29 U.S.C. § 794...
